With its striking silhouette perched atop Mount Penn, this landmark offers a panoramic view of the surrounding area. Constructed in 1908, it was originally designed as a restaurant but has since become a beloved symbol of Reading and the Berks County region. Visitors are drawn to its unique architecture and Asian-inspired design, which contrasts delightfully with the natural landscape. The Pagoda is not just an architectural marvel; it also serves as a reminder of the area's rich history.
The journey to The Pagoda can be just as rewarding as the destination. Accessing it involves a scenic drive or a walk along trails that wind through lush greenery, providing ample opportunities for photography and exploration. Once inside, guests can take a moment to appreciate historical displays and exhibits detailing its significance over the years. An outdoor observation deck invites visitors to soak in breathtaking views, especially during sunset, making it a popular spot for both locals and tourists alike.
Located just a short drive from Wernersville, Pennsylvania the Reading Public Museum offers a diverse range of art and cultural exhibits. The museum is home to an impressive collection that spans centuries and includes works from both American and European artists. In addition to fine art, visitors can explore ancient artifacts and natural history displays, making it a well-rounded destination for families and art enthusiasts alike.
The museum often hosts special events, workshops, and educational programs throughout the year. These activities aim to engage visitors of all ages and foster a deeper appreciation for the arts and sciences. The beautiful grounds surrounding the museum also provide a peaceful setting for outdoor exploration, adding another layer to the overall experience.
Located just a short drive from Wernersville, the Nolde Forest Environmental Education Center is a haven for nature lovers and outdoor enthusiasts. Spanning over 665 acres, this beautiful state park features a mix of woodlands, streams, and trails that offer a serene escape from urban life. Visitors can explore the vast network of trails that wind through the forest, providing opportunities for hiking, birdwatching, and wildlife spotting.
The center also serves as an educational facility, with various programs aimed at fostering environmental awareness. Guided nature walks and workshops engage participants of all ages, emphasizing the importance of conservation and sustainable practices. With its tranquil surroundings and educational initiatives, this center is a perfect destination for families, school groups, and anyone seeking a deeper connection with nature.
